The way Bugzilla works is that all parties involved in a bug get e-mails - but then they get all of them including all updates of the status, replies etc. One way to get involved is to be the assignee for a bug and most bugs have R-core as the assignee so that's where it goes. Although we could add R-devel on the CC list it would mean that *every* change to a bug will result in a message and I suspect R-devel subscribers would not be quite happy about that. I don't know of any provision that would make it possible to broadcast the initial report only. Moreover, doing so on R-devel would be somewhat problematic, because people might reply to all and thus some correspondence would still land on R-devel whereas replies via website would not - and that could lead to a serious confusion. > I'd appreciate to get a notice what is going on in the bug repository without > having to look on those web pages. > I could add you to the CC list of any (or all) components - that's one way (it could be interesting to see how it works traffic-wise). Another would be to have a dedicated list for the bug traffic (R-bugs is not a list). Or, as I said, we could put R-devel on the CC list for all components. I wouldn't mind doing so, but I'm not sure what the R-devel readership would say... Comments are welcome.
